Would someone like to explain why map files are useful? I'm asking because I've never really used them, and was wondering why this was merged without a doubt...

@aentinger
Copy link
Contributor Author

They are in all probability not that useful for the casual Arduino user but can be quite interesting if you want to find code that consumes rather large areas of flash.
